Everton are thought to be keen on signing Croatian defender Domagoj Vida from Besiktas.

Everton supporters are keen to see Domagoj Vida brought in by Marco Silva, after his display against England last night.
Croatia devastated English supporters by knocking them out of the World Cup in extra-time, and Vida’s performance was exceptional.
After a slightly shaky start, the Croatian centre-back was excellent in killing off England’s attacking threat.

Vida has been heavily linked with a £12 million move to Everton this summer, as reported by A Spor.
And Toffees fans have suggested that they would be very interested to see Vida snapped up and brought to Goodison Park this summer.
Everton are on the look out for defenders this summer, but Silva has been quiet so far.
The Toffees are yet to even make one signing, but Silva has hinted that big name additions could arrive before the season starts.
If Vida was to arrive at Everton he would be in competition with Phil Jagielka, Mason Holgate and Michael Keane for a first-team place.
